Transaction f5656519f86047a929fc12a5ee99f5bef3116b889865cfebc65d7a57506e0640
1 Input
2 Outputs
- f5656519f86047a929fc12a5ee99f5bef3116b889865cfebc65d7a57506e0640:0
- f5656519f86047a929fc12a5ee99f5bef3116b889865cfebc65d7a57506e0640:1
value 10870000
address 1HFcLDDQBEGrSd91Hdh462DR9i69HWLyVM
value 80485685
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n